Welcome to the Ladleworks team! Our main product is ScaleSpoon, the recipe-scaling calculator baked into the Pantryloop app. The tricky part isn't the math — it's the unit quirks. Halving three eggs, converting "a pinch," rounding baking soda so loaves don't collapse: we keep all those special-case rules in a YAML table rather than code, so non-engineers can tweak them. Please skim that table before touching the scaling engine. The full list of rounding rules and known edge cases lives on the page below.

wiki page, kahog-hahig: https://vault.zemvargrid.internal/display/deploy/repo/settings/merge_requests/job/settings/6f3b933774dbc5320a4daa18

The tax-rate lookup cache in the Breva checkout service worries me. Entries are keyed only by region code, so a stale or poisoned entry would apply the wrong rate to every order in that region until expiry. Please verify: TTLs are short enough to bound exposure, negative lookups aren't cached, and the refresh path revalidates against the signed rate feed rather than trusting upstream blindly. Also confirm eviction is size-bounded so an attacker can't churn the keyspace. Current cache settings for review:

limits module of yagaf-yajef:
RATE_LIMITS = {
    "novwyn": 950,
    "wenath": 428,
    "prawyn": 413,
    "gorvan": 539,
    "praael": 870,
    "drumir": 113,
    "gordor": 439,
}

Handover note — cleaning crew access (for whoever takes over from me)

The Brightmoor cleaning crew arrives at 19:30 on weekdays. They sign in at the side desk and use the service corridor, never the main lift. Their supervisor, Ines, holds the equipment room key; if she's away, the spare is with Facilities. New starters covering evenings should let them through the service door using the code below.

staff pass of taduf-yahig = bdg-BPNIR-70343

Hey, welcome to the Brindlestay crew! You'll mostly be working on Paritywatch, our hotel rate-parity checker — it scrapes published room rates across booking channels and flags any property undercutting its direct price. The crawler config is pretty tame: schedules live in `crawl.yaml`, and everything sensitive sits in the `.env` at the repo root. Channel endpoints and the proxy pool are already filled in for you. The one thing you'll add yourself is the scraper gateway's secret, on the very next line.

vault entry, yagep-yagef: COURIER_KEY13=8965fb29ff62d